Hand woven wool and linen tapestry

27 x 227 cm

“Blue Strata is a very rare work as it is woven on a wool warp at a very fine 5epc setting. It is the only work I have woven of this type. 

It was conceived while walking in the highlands of Scotland contemplating the rock formations of the Assynt peninsular wild and remote, immortalised by Norman MaCcaig in his poem A Man in Assynt:”

Glaciers, grinding West, gouged out
these valleys, rasping the brown sandstone,
and left, on the hard rock below –
the ruffled foreland –
this frieze of mountains, filed
on the blue air –
Stac Polly,
Cul Beag, Cul Mor, Suilven,
Canisp –
a frieze and
a litany.

(Extract)
